πŸ“š What is an Individual in Ecology?

In ecology, an individual refers to a single, distinct organism. This organism is capable of independent existence and possesses all the characteristics necessary for life, such as growth, metabolism, reproduction, and response to stimuli. Understanding the concept of an individual is fundamental to studying populations, communities, and ecosystems.

πŸ“œ Historical Context

The concept of the individual has evolved alongside the development of ecological science. Early naturalists focused on describing and classifying individual organisms. As ecology matured, the focus shifted towards understanding the interactions between individuals and their environment, leading to a more nuanced understanding of what constitutes an individual within a larger ecological context.

🌱 Key Principles

  • πŸ” Genetic Uniqueness: Each individual possesses a unique genetic makeup (except in cases of clones or identical twins), which influences its traits and interactions within the environment.
  • 🧬 Functional Independence: An individual is capable of carrying out life processes independently, such as obtaining nutrients, avoiding predators, and reproducing.
  • 🀝 Interaction with Environment: Individuals interact with both biotic (living) and abiotic (non-living) components of their environment.
  • ⏱️ Life Cycle: Each individual has a defined life cycle, from birth or germination to death, during which it undergoes various stages of development and reproduction.
  • πŸ“Š Contribution to Population: Individuals contribute to the overall dynamics of a population through their birth, death, and reproductive rates.

🌍 Real-world Examples

Consider these examples to better understand the concept:

  • 🌲 A Single Oak Tree: An oak tree in a forest is an individual. It obtains nutrients from the soil, interacts with insects and other animals, and reproduces by producing acorns.
  • 🐟 A Lone Salmon: A salmon swimming upstream to spawn is an individual. It navigates the river, avoids predators, and eventually reproduces, contributing to the next generation.
  • πŸ„ A Mushroom: While the mushroom itself might seem like the individual, it is actually the fruiting body of a larger fungal network underground (the mycelium). The entire mycelium, if genetically identical, can be considered a single individual.
  • 🐜 An Ant: An ant in a colony is an individual, but its role and survival are tightly linked to the colony's function.

πŸ’‘ Conclusion

The concept of an individual in ecology is central to understanding how populations and communities function. By studying individual organisms, ecologists can gain insights into the processes that shape the natural world. Recognizing the distinctiveness and functional independence of each individual helps in analyzing ecological interactions and dynamics.
